Output d3573c8f72c752ea9c361a8da57098c265ed9ff80e57c44c4abbb4c16685ee6e:18

value
36582
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8d729dca4de546c7d9a8fe0a170fd367f36e190b OP_EQUAL
address
3EavWH18HbSoy41RyCG3wXFXHdUUd91fgQ
transaction
d3573c8f72c752ea9c361a8da57098c265ed9ff80e57c44c4abbb4c16685ee6e
spent
true